EDITORS COMMENTS
This vibrant and captivating print captures the essence of a regatta at Argenteuil in 1874, masterfully painted by Pierre-Auguste Renoir. Known for his impressionist style, Renoir beautifully depicts the excitement and energy of this sailing race on the River Seine. The painting showcases a multitude of sailboats gracefully gliding through the water, their colorful sails billowing in the wind. The artist's use of bold brushstrokes and vivid colors brings life to each vessel, creating a sense of movement and dynamism. Argenteuil, located in Val-d'Oise near Île-de-France in France, provided Renoir with an idyllic setting for this masterpiece. The serene river surrounded by lush greenery adds to the charm and tranquility portrayed in this scene. Renoir's post-impressionist approach allows viewers to appreciate not only the skillful depiction of boats but also the playfulness of light reflecting off the water's surface. This interplay between color and light creates a mesmerizing effect that draws us into this picturesque moment from history. Displayed at the National Gallery of Art Washington, this oil painting is part of our rich artistic heritage. It serves as a testament to Renoir's mastery as well as his contribution to French art during the 19th century. As we gaze upon this remarkable piece, we are transported back in time to witness firsthand an exhilarating regatta that continues to captivate audiences today.
